built-in rv generators vs. portable
If your RV or camper comes with a built-in generator compartment, opting for a built-in RV generator is the optimal choice. These installed generators are hardwired into your vehicle's electrical system and are typically started by the battery. Fuel is sourced directly from your RV's fuel tank, eliminating the need to refill a separate fuel tank, especially during inclement weather.
RV generators are indeed high-powered, typically providing at least 3,000 watts of power. They often feature push-button start functionality from inside the vehicle, eliminating the need for manual setup. Additionally, many models are equipped to automatically adjust performance to accommodate high elevations, making them ideal for camping in mountainous regions like the Rockies.
For owners of large Class A or Class C motor coaches, built-in generators are undoubtedly superior, as small portable units may struggle to power all the appliances and amenities onboard. While it's possible to use a large, open-frame portable generator, these units can weigh hundreds of pounds and produce considerable noise, making them less practical for many RV owners.
Built-in generators do have some drawbacks. They can be challenging or costly to access, maintain, and repair compared to portable units. Since they are housed inside the RV, it's essential to install a CO alarm to detect any potential malfunctions, despite the exhaust venting outside. Additionally, it's advisable to keep windows shut when the generator is running to prevent exhaust from seeping back into the RV.
Portable generators indeed alleviate some concerns since they are typically situated several feet away from your RV and offer easier access and maintenance. However, their smaller output and manual operation make them more suitable for smaller Class B RVs or towable campers that lack their own built-in fuel source.

What Generator Size Do You need for Your RV?
To properly size an RV generator, you must consider both its physical dimensions and electrical output.
- Ensure that the generator fits into your RV's designated compartment by taking accurate measurements.
- Calculate your power requirements by calculating the starting wattage of all appliances you plan to run simultaneously. This total represents the minimum wattage needed.
Notably, air conditioning units typically have higher starting wattage requirements than running wattage. Therefore, the number of air conditioners in your RV significantly influences your power needs.

Let's say you aim to operate an RV fridge, a microwave, a portable fan, a small tube TV and a coffee maker all at the same time. Adding up their starting wattages yields 2,620 watts. Therefore, any generator you choose must be capable of handling at least this amount of power.

It's advisable to add about 20% to your maximum load to ensure your generator isn't constantly running at full power, which can lead to excessive wear. In our example, opting for at least a 3,200-watt generator would be prudent. If you anticipate needing to power even more items in the future, factor that into your calculations.
When determining generator size for a 50-amp RV or a 30-amp RV, focusing solely on amperage isn't the most effective approach. A 50-amp RV, for instance, requires a 12,000-watt generator to power everything at 240 volts, or a 6,000-watt generator at 120 volts. However, it's crucial to consider whether your RV has adequate physical space to accommodate such a large generator. Therefore, it's best to start by assessing physical dimensions and then determine the necessary power output based on your wattage requirements.
EPA Regulations for Gas RV Generator
In accordance with regulations from the Environmental Protection Agency (EPA), gas fumes generated inside the tanks of built-in RV generators must be captured and recycled for combustion. Consequently, manufacturers have developed EVAP generators specifically designed to comply with these regulations.
Typically, motorized RVs come equipped with a built-in system that adheres to these regulations. However, most towable RVs do not. To ensure compliance, towable RVs require the installation of an EVAP generator, along with certified hoses, special fittings, a specially designed metal tank, and a carbon canister.
If any of these certified EVAP components are missing from your built-in system, you risk facing a substantial fine if stopped and inspected. Therefore, it's crucial to ensure compliance while on the road to avoid potential penalties.
Fuel Types For RV Generators
Built-in RV generators are typically fuelled by gasoline, diesel, or propane, and it's essential to match the fuel type with that of your RV. In most cases, built-in generators draw fuel directly from your RV's tank until it reaches a quarter full to prevent accidental depletion.
For towable campers lacking their own fuel source, a liquid propane generator may be preferable. Otherwise, choose the fuel type that offers the most economic sense for your location.
When selecting a portable generator, you have the option of dual-fuel generators, which can switch between gasoline and propane for added flexibility. However, keep in mind that portable generators require an external fuel tank that you'll need to manage.
